Tell Me That You Love Me 1x09 "Episode 9" ★★★★★★★★☆☆

I love how they presented the (1) reaction against deaf people; and (2) a parent's concern for their beloved child.

It was a very good opening for episode 9.

Another thing. They paid attention to the difference between "hard of hearing" and "deaf"; and they did not use the word "mute".

It's close to me because I have a heart for them since I was a little kid. I even studied the #FilipinoSignLanguage or #FSL in 1995/1996, and they told us this:

"We are not mute. We can speak because we have our own language, just like every human being use languages."

A snippet (and thus a #SPOILER):

*The woman started to communicate through Korean #SignLanguage unexpectedly.*

Man monologue: I always thought I was the one who should make an effort to live in harmony with others. Because in this world, there are a lot more people who can hear than those who cannot.

But out of all those people, someone came to me and said "he" first. She said she was glad to see me again. And after saying what she prepared to say, she smiled. As if she was saying, "I'm just saying hi. Stop thinking too much."

And she was smiling.

-end-of-snippet-

As an #Autistic person, that struck hard. We always make the effort "to live in harmony with others". Why? "Because in this world, there are a lot more people who" are neurotypical "than those who" are neuroatypical.

Like the deaf character in this show, we also rarely see non-Autistic who will say hi to us before we do.

Recommended: #TellMeThatYouLoveMe #사랑한다고말해줘

It's about a #deaf artist (art) and teacher guy and a woman who is struggling to become an actor. They met by accident and started to find an unlikely and unexpected friendship.
